 ets\, click here.\n&nbsp\;\n\nOn the otherwise uninhabited Gil Island\, ju
 st off the northwest coast of British Columbia\, the sound of waves lappin
 g and ravens cawing is punctuated by the haunting whale calls emanating fr
 om a network of loudspeakers. Drawn to the rich food sources and quiet wat
 ers\, humpback whales\, pods of orca\, fin whales\, and porpoises eat\, pl
 ay\, and raise their young here\, in the Kitimat fjord system.\n\nWhale re
 searchers Hermann Meuter and Janie Wray founded the Cetacea Lab on Gil I
 sland to study this unique marine environment. But the imminent construc
 tion of a new liquefied natural gas (LNG) exporting plant in the nearby co
 mmunity of Kitimat\, BC\, promises to bring increasing tanker traffic and 
 noise\, with unknown consequences.\n\nDirector Mirjam Leuze’s The Whal
 e and The Raven illuminates the many issues that have drawn scientists\, 
 the Gitga’at First Nation\, and the Government of British Columbia into 
 a complex conflict. As the people in the Great Bear Rainforest struggle 
 to protect their territory against the pressure and promise of the gas ind
 ustry\, caught in between are the countless beings that call this place ho
 me.\n
